+ stuff - Enables "stuffing" mode mitigation,
+ which uses return thunking and call depth
+ tracking. Only in effect if
+ CONFIG_CALL_DEPTH_TRACKING is set and
+ Spectre V2 mitigation mode is
+ "retpoline".
+ IBRS is fully secure mitigation but is
+ more costly (slower) than stuffing.
